I can't understand your explaination, how many beeps does it give and is that with or without a CPU installed? If the CPU cooler is AMD then the thermal pad it comes with is fine to use alone. Take everything off the board, just leave PSU connected and see how many beeps. As it's not dead and is still giving error codes I'd say you've got a fault component plugged into it. |
